Land adjacent Old Mill Barn (GR 369298 488071), Dent, Sedbergh, Cumbria

Granted Yorkshire Dales National Park S/01/208/CAMP/2026 Camp Site Temporary Use - PD

Permission granted. Work must normally begin within three years of the decision or the permission lapses.

Proposal

Notification of land to be used as a temporary campsite for up to 60 days, under Class BC of the permitted development rights, to be operational on the following dates in 2026: 15 – 17 May (3 days), 3 – 6 July (4 days) and 10 July – 31 August (53 days)
